The Gardener's Promise

In the heart of the ancient city of Ling, there lay a garden that whispered secrets to those who dared to listen. The garden was known as the "Gardener's Promise," a place where the scent of roses mingled with the whispers of the past. It was said that the garden was the creation of a ghostly gardener, a spirit who had once loved deeply and lost tragically.

Elara had always been drawn to the garden, a place of beauty and mystery that seemed to call to her soul. As a young woman with a heart full of dreams, she inherited the garden from her late grandmother, who had never spoken of it in her life. The garden was her grandmother's secret, a place where she had spent her final days.

The moment Elara stepped through the old, creaking gate, she felt a shiver down her spine. The air was thick with the scent of roses, and the moonlight cast eerie shadows on the stone paths. She wandered deeper into the garden, her eyes wide with wonder and fear.

As she explored, Elara found an old, weathered book hidden beneath a pile of ivy. The book was filled with tales of the garden's creation and the gardener's love. It spoke of a young gardener named Aria, who had fallen in love with a mysterious woman named Lila. Their love was forbidden by the town's elders, who feared the gardener's power and the woman's beauty.

One night, as the moon was full, Aria and Lila met in the garden. They shared a passionate kiss, and in that moment, Aria knew that their love would transcend life and death. But the elders discovered their secret and sentenced Aria to die. In his final moments, Aria made a promise to Lila: he would create a garden that would be their eternal home.

Elara read the book in awe, unable to believe the story. She felt a strange connection to the gardener and the woman he loved. She began to dream of Aria and Lila, their faces haunting her sleep.

One night, as Elara wandered the garden late into the night, she heard a voice calling her name. She turned to see Aria standing before her, his eyes filled with pain and longing. "Elara," he whispered, "you must help me fulfill my promise."

Elara was frightened but intrigued. She asked Aria what she could do. "You must plant the rose of love," Aria said. "It will bloom only once every hundred years and will be the key to our reunion."

Elara agreed, and with trembling hands, she began to dig a hole in the garden. As she worked, she felt a strange energy surrounding her. She planted the rose and watered it with her tears. The next morning, the rose bloomed, its petals glowing with an otherworldly light.

As the days passed, Elara felt a growing bond with Aria and Lila. She began to see them in her dreams, and she felt their love and suffering. She realized that she had been chosen to help them find peace.

One night, as the moon was full once more, Elara met Aria and Lila in the garden. They thanked her for her help and promised to watch over her. "You have a gift, Elara," Lila said. "Use it wisely."

Elara woke up the next morning with a sense of purpose. She knew that she had to protect the garden and the rose of love. She also knew that she would never be alone again.

As the years passed, Elara became the guardian of the Gardener's Promise. She shared her story with the world, and the garden became a place of healing and hope. The rose of love continued to bloom, a symbol of eternal love and the promise of reunion.

Elara stood in the garden one final time, feeling the weight of her responsibility. She knew that the garden would always be her home, a place where love and loss would forever intertwine.

And so, the Gardener's Promise continued to whisper secrets to those who dared to listen, a testament to the power of love that transcends time and death.
